Village on Wheels




Introduced in November 29, 2004, Village on Wheels is a luxury tourist train for commoners. Its aim is to promote domestic tourism and national integration among the common people. It is a project of Indian Railways Catering and Tourism Corporation (IRCTC) and Indian Railways. The train has eight coaches including a pantry car. Breakfast, lunch, snacks and dinner are served through out the journey. Train fare includes food, refreshments, tea or coffee and sightseeing at important centers of religious, cultural and historical places. Besides medical facilities on board, Village on Wheels has a banker and safe deposit vault to keep valuables and cash. Its comprehensive services include allied activities at different places. Various packages cover all the places in India.
